In config.asp, is the change mentioned here the ONLY change to that file?

http://forum.snitz.com/forum/topic.asp?TOPIC_ID=34402

Reason I ask is that I am running a modified 3.4.02. The only file that the upgrade overwrites, that I have also modified, is config.asp. Was thinking of just making the change to config.asp manually so I don't have to redo my mods. :)

No, it's not. There is also the definition of a new table prefix, for the BADWORDS table (I don't have the code here, so I can't give the exact line). Have a look at the new config.asp and you'll find it.
